Maui Mountain Activities offers horseback rides that take you up into the West Maui Mountains to view waterfalls (seasonal) from a distance, then down to the coastline to ride alongside the Pacific Ocean. Experience the tranquility of Maui's native rainforests and the beauty of its waters. There is a run spot where you can run your horse, if you want (weather permitting), and your guides will take photos of you with your camera along the way. Tour through the petting zoo and experience up close the many animals, which may include mini horses, geese, rabbits, guinea pigs, pigs, and sheep. This is a 2 hour tour. AM Horseback ride is a 2-hour ride that goes gradually up the mountainside to view the waterfalls (seasonal) in the valley from a distance. Then ride down the mountainside all the way to the ocean where you will ride along the coastline (not white sand beach.) There is also an area you are allowed to trot or canter (weather permitting).
